Job Description
Project scheduling, progress monitoring, scope management, change management and supervision of project leads.
Maintenance of project plans, risk management plans, quality management plans and the overall responsibility of communication strategy to steering committee and other project stakeholders.
Chair the weekly status meetings, manage meeting minutes, track action items and update on the progress.
Has a clear understanding of project management functions, process groups and knowledge areas.
Responsible for budgetary allocation, expenditure and acquittal of project finances.
Develop and analyze status reports, answer client/customer queries and develop presentations for internal and external discussions.
Excellent oral and written communication skills and be able to create documents using standard templates.
Leading focus group/stake holder session for reviewing the various components of the Project
Lead a team of project coordinators to ensure successful completion of tasks and timely submission of project deliverables.
Job Specification
A university degree, preferably a Post-Graduate qualification or higher levels in management or other related area is strongly desired.
-Minimum of 5 years experience in project management/project leadership role.
-Experience with managing large projects in the social development sector
-Experience with managing donor funded assignments particularly in the Education/Capacity development domain.
-PMP/Prince2 certification is highly desired.
